    This antique Kashgai rug, dating to circa 1900, is a striking example of South Persian tribal weaving, renowned for its rich colour palette and expressive, highly detailed design. The field is densely populated with an intricate lattice of stylised tree and floral motifs, each rendered with remarkable precision and individuality, reflecting the creative freedom characteristic of Kashgai weavers.

    Set against a deep, warm red ground, the composition is enlivened by accents of indigo, ivory, and soft blues, creating a vibrant yet balanced visual rhythm. The repeating boteh-like forms and geometric trees lend a sense of structure, while subtle variations in drawing and colour introduce movement and depth across the surface.

    The borders are particularly distinctive, featuring bold tribal motifs and angular forms that frame the central field with clarity. These elements not only enhance the overall composition but also serve as a visual anchor, typical of traditional Kashgai aesthetics.

    Handwoven in wool, the rug displays a durable, medium pile and the natural dyes have aged beautifully, developing a gentle patina that softens the contrasts without diminishing the richness of the colours. As both a decorative piece and a cultural artefact, this rug embodies the heritage of nomadic Persian weaving, offering authenticity, character, and timeless appeal for both traditional and contemporary interiors.
